Make yourself visible and let companies apply to you.
Roles

Backend Engineer Jobs in Belfast

Overview

Looking for Backend Engineer jobs in Belfast? Discover the latest opportunities on Haystack’s dedicated job board, tailored for skilled backend developers eager to work in Belfast’s thriving tech scene. Find your next role with top employers hiring backend engineers and advance your IT career today!
Filters applied
Belfast
Backend Engineer
Search
Salary
Location
Remote preference
Role type
Seniority
Tech stack
Sectors
Contract type
Company size
Visa sponsorship
Principal Typescript Engineer (Full stack) x2
Ocho
Belfast
Remote or hybrid
Senior
£90,000
RECENTLY POSTED
typescript
linux
react
windows
ruby
aws
+11
Are you an engineering leader who wants to shape strategy, drive architectural direction, and deliver platforms that scale globally?Do you want the autonomy to influence technical vision while staying hands-on with modern engineering practices?My client is seeking a Principal Full-Stack Engineer to lead the technical direction of their platforms and elevate engineering standards across the organisation. This is a senior technical leadership role suited to someone with 8+ years’ experience, strong architectural instincts, and a proven ability to deliver high-impact solutions in complex environments.You’ll be operating at the intersection of strategy, architecture, and delivery-guiding teams, influencing design decisions, and ensuring that platforms evolve toward a modern, scalable, cloud-native target state.Role OverviewAs a Principal Engineer, you will:
Lead end-to-end delivery of complex, high-value features and services, ensuring they meet the highest performance, security, and reliability standards.
Shape architectural direction, driving best practices in system design, standardisation, and long-term technical evolution.
Mentor senior engineers, uplift engineering capability, and champion a culture of excellence and continuous improvement.
Translate business objectives into robust technical solutions, ensuring clarity, alignment, and challenge where needed.
Deliver consistently within a well-defined SDLC, promoting planning discipline, structured estimation, and quality-focused delivery.
Drive innovation through research, experimentation, and adoption of emerging technologies that support future platform growth.
This role offers significant technical influence, the opportunity to work on business-critical systems, and the ability to shape engineering strategy at an organisational level.Key Responsibilities
Define and communicate engineering standards and architectural principles across teams.
Lead architectural discussions, ensuring decisions align with long-term technical and business strategy.
Support teams in delivering high-quality, reusable services and components that scale across multiple projects.
Guide prioritisation and decomposition of work, ensuring delivery efficiency without compromising quality.
Champion test automation, measurement, and observability to support continuous improvement.
Promote high-quality documentation and clear communication across engineering and product teams.
Experience & Technical SkillsFrontend Development
Advanced proficiency in HTML5, CSS3, TypeScript, and modern JavaScript (ES6+).
Deep experience with the React ecosystem (React, Redux, React Query, GraphQL).
Strong understanding of responsive design, cross-browser compatibility, and frameworks such as Tailwind.
Skilled in API integration and Git-based workflows.
Backend Development
Expert experience in TypeScript across backend services.
Strong command of SQL and API development (REST & GraphQL).
Experience with microservices, containerised systems, and event-driven architectures (RabbitMQ, SOLACE, AMQP).
Comfortable with Linux shell scripting and Windows PowerShell.
Cloud & DevOps
Hands-on experience with AWS services and command-line tooling.
Strong understanding of CI/CD pipelines and Infrastructure as Code (Terraform).
Commitment to high coverage test suites (unit, integration, E2E).
Tooling & Collaboration
Experience with JIRA or similar Agile delivery tools.
Strong understanding of automated testing and modern CI practices.
Desired
Experience delivering solutions within regulated environments.
Understanding of capital markets, trading systems, and OTC products.
Familiarity with regulatory or platform-driven initiatives.
Open-source contributions or scripting experience (Python, Ruby, Perl) useful for workflow automation.
If you have any further questions on the role, please feel free to reach out to Brendan McCrory directly.Benefits: Work From Home
.Net Lead ( Scale Up )
Ocho
Belfast
Hybrid
Senior
£85,000
RECENTLY POSTED
dot-net
react
aws
asp-net
docker
c
+2
.NET LeadLocation: Belfast, Hybrid Type: Permanent Compensation: Competitive with bonus and benefitsAbout the CompanyA home-grown Northern Ireland success story in e-commerce technology, this organisation builds modern digital products that power convenience brands at serious scale. Their platforms underpin real supply chain and operational decision-making, supporting physical sites across the UK and beyond. The mission is simple: identify the pain, build the remedy, and scale it.Why This RoleThis is a chance to lead a small, high-performing .NET team shipping features used daily by real customers. Youll have ownership, clear product direction, and a leadership team that values pragmatic engineering and fast feedback loops. With the platform expanding into new customers and international markets, its an ideal time to join and influence the next chapter.What You Will DoLead, mentor, and develop a team of .NET engineers, setting standards and elevating engineering quality Design and build services powering ordering, payments, delivery workflows, and analytics Own technical decision-making across architecture, performance, reliability, and security Work closely with product, design, and data teams to translate operational problems into simple, effective software Champion clean code, automated testing, and continuous delivery practices Guide the platforms evolution towards modular, cloud-native architectures Review code, support career development, and contribute to hiring plans Collaborate with external stakeholders including retail partners and university research teamsTechnology EnvironmentC Sharp and .NET 6 or newer ASP.NET Core, Web APIs, background services SQL Server and modern ORM patterns; exposure to alternative datastores is beneficial Event-driven integrations, messaging, and queuing Azure preferred; AWS experience welcomed Docker, CI/CD pipelines, and Infrastructure as Code Frontend awareness for API design; React or similar is a plus Observability tooling: logging, metrics, alertingWhat You Will BringProven experience leading .NET engineering teams delivering production-grade systems Strong architectural capability spanning domain modelling, API design, and data design A history of improving code quality, reliability, and delivery flow Comfort working in a product-led environment with rapid iteration Excellent communication skills with both technical and non-technical stakeholders A passion for building software that solves real customer problemsNice to HavePayments, order orchestration, or logistics experience Knowledge of food safety or allergen information systems Awareness of compliance and regulated data handling Experience with cloud performance tuning and cost optimisationWhats On OfferMeaningful ownership of a live platform used at scale Progression path toward Engineering Manager or Architect Hybrid working from a modern Belfast office Dedicated training budget and time set aside for learning A supportive, delivery-focused culture that values initiativeInterview ProcessIntro call with Talent and the Hiring Manager Technical conversation and practical design discussion with senior engineers Final culture and values conversation with leadershipHow to ApplyBased within commuting distance of Belfast? Message Ryan Quinn on LinkedIn to learn more and share your CV.Skills: .Net Azure SQL
Technical Lead - Java Engineer
MCS Group
Belfast
Hybrid
Senior
£100,000
RECENTLY POSTED
java
github
kafka
jenkins
hibernate
spring
Senior Java Technical Lead - Belfast (Hybrid)Up to £110,000 + Bonus + Exceptional Benefits | Backend Java | Global Impact | Flexible WorkingMCS Group is delighted to be partnering with a global technology company to recruit a Senior Java Technical Lead.We’re seeking a highly experienced technical leader to join a global product engineering team in a role that involves leading complex architecture, design, and delivery within a high-availability environment, collaborating closely with internal stakeholders and developers worldwide.What you’ll do:
Lead design and development of large-scale backend services in Java/J2EE (Spring, Hibernate, REST APIs).
Own solution architecture across microservices, containers (Docker/Kubernetes), and cloud-native deployments.
Oversee development standards, documentation, mentoring, and quality assurance.
Engage in GenAI tooling and integration (e.g. GPT, Claude, GitHub Copilot)
Ensure high system performance, maintainability, and security across deployments.
What you’ll bring:
Extensive experience in enterprise-level Java development with deep REST API and microservice expertise.
Strong experience with databases (PostgreSQL/Oracle), cloud-native practices, and CI/CD pipelines (Jenkins, GitHub Actions).
Proven leadership in agile environments and mentoring technical teams.
Exposure to monitoring , Kafka, caching and AI technologies is advantageous
Why Join
Hybrid working: 3 days onsite in a modern Belfast office
Excellent benefits package including:
Annual Bonus
Private healthcare, dental, and vision plans
9% non-contributory pension scheme
Lifestyle allowance & wellbeing support
Generous maternity/paternity leave
Cycle to Work & Gym Subsidy programs
Access to company equity programs and training budget
To speak in absolute confidence about this opportunity, please send an up to date CV via the link provided or contact Matthew Rainey, Specialist Tech Recruiter, at MCS GroupEven if this position is not right for you, we may have others that are. Please visit MCS Group to view a wide selection of our current and exclusive rolesSkills: software developer Java software engineer Lead java developer senior developer technical lead
Solutions Engineer - Python
MCS Group
Belfast
Hybrid
Senior
£100,000
RECENTLY POSTED
python
Senior Integrations Engineer - BelfastAbout the CompanyMCS Group are delighted to be working EXCLUSIVELY with a fast-growing cybersecurity scale-up specialising in modern mobile security and device protection. Their platform helps organisations keep employee devices safe by identifying vulnerabilities, risky settings, outdated software, and potential indicators of compromise - then guiding users through simple steps to fix them.They’re addressing a major gap in the market by treating mobile devices with the same level of security and visibility as traditional enterprise endpoints. The company is well-funded, backed by strong industry partners, and has a clear long-term roadmap.The Belfast engineering team is at the heart of the product - working on core integration’s, backend systems, and complex technical challenges that have real impact on the overall platform.The Role: Senior Integrations EngineerThis is a high-impact technical role focused on building, owning, and improving integration’s that customers rely on to connect their security tools with the platform. You’ll work deeply across APIs, SDKs, automation, and customer environments - with full autonomy to design solutions end-to-end.What You’ll Do
Build and maintain technical integrations between the platform and a wide range of external systems.
Develop APIs, SDKs, and reusable components that enable customers and partners to extend the product.
Analyse and interpret third-party API documentation to design reliable, secure data flows.
Create and support webhooks, event-driven pipelines, and synchronisation processes.
Work directly with customer engineering teams on deployment, configuration, troubleshooting, and optimisation.
Set up effective monitoring, logging, and error-handling for large-scale environments.
Enhance internal tooling, automation, and observability to improve overall developer efficiency.
Collaborate cross-functionally with engineering, product, and customer-facing teams across regions.
What They’re Looking For
Strong integration development experience (core requirement).
Background in API or SDK development.
Experience working with customers or in a technical consulting role.
Good understanding of cybersecurity concepts and enterprise security tools.
Someone who can lead integrations independently from design through to delivery.
What’s in it for you?
Highly Competitive base salary, flexible dependant on experience.
Unlimited PTO
Pension contribution
Steer the direction of a soon to be multi-award-winning product worldwide
Ownership and freedom to put your own stamp on the work you do
Join a team where all ideas are encouraged and welcomed
Flexible working and remote working options - Must be able to commute to Belfast office at least once a week.
To speak in absolute confidence about this opportunity please contact Rachael Walker, IT Recruitment Manager at MCS Group or click the apply button below.If this position is not right for you, we have others that are.Please visit MCS Group to view a wide selection of our current jobs or give us a call .All conversations will be treated in the strictest of confidence.Skills: technical solutions engineer Integrations engineer python solutions engineer SDKBenefits: Work From Home
Enterprise Data Management (EDM) & Automation Jr./ Developer - For Graduates
Funds - Axis
Belfast
Hybrid
Graduate - Junior
Private salary
RECENTLY POSTED
python
sql
Job Title: Enterprise Data Management (EDM) & Automation Jr./ DeveloperReporting to: EDM & Automations LeadSalary: Depends on experienceContract: Permanent, Full TimeLocation: Belfast, Northern IrelandFunds-Axis is a young, fast-growing Regulatory Technology (RegTech) business. We combine deep regulatory expertise with cutting-edge technology to deliver exceptional service to global asset managers, administrators, and depositary banks. Our platform supports investment compliance, regulatory reporting, and shareholder disclosure across multiple jurisdictions. As regulatory demands grow, so does the need for robust, automated data solutions, making this role central to our continued success.ROLE OVERVIEW /PURPOSE OF JOB:The EDM & Automation Developerwill be responsible for automating data, resolving data issues, reporting, monitoring and automation of operational processes to ensure delivery of a consistently high level of service to clients.You will be adaptable and hard-working, and demonstrate strong communication skills both in relations with your team and with the wider Funds-Axis business.You will deliver the support and the operational excellence in accordance with the Company Mission and Vision, and in a manner supportive of the Funds-Axis Values and Business Culture.KEY RESPONSIBILITIES:We are currently seeking a skilled developer with experience in ETL automation and data operations. The day-to-day responsibilities of the EDM & Automation Developer will include:
Designing, building, and maintaining ETL workflows using EasyMorph and other automation tools.
Supporting data ingestion, transformation, and validation processes across multiple systems.
Collaborating with compliance and reporting teams to ensure timely and accurate data delivery.
Monitoring and troubleshooting data pipelines to ensure reliability and performance.
Documenting processes and contributing to continuous improvement initiatives.
Assisting in the integration of new data sources and automation of manual tasks.
DESIRED CANDIDATE:The ideal candidate will have:
A degree in Finance, Computer Science, Data Engineering, or a related field.
Knowledge of data operations, ETL development, or automation.
Strong understanding of EasyMorph or similar ETL tools.
Strong understanding of data structures, transformation logic, and workflow automation.
Familiarity with SQL, scripting languages (e.g., Python), and cloud-based data environments.
Excellent problem-solving skills and attention to detail.
Ability to work independently and communicate effectively across teams.
WHY CHOOSE US?In return for your commitment, we offer a strong remuneration package and significant opportunities to grow and develop as our business expands, including:
33 days vacation leave per annum (including all bank/public holidays).
5.5% employer contribution pension (for UK location).
Remote/ Hybrid working facility.
Provident Fund and Gratuity benefits as per law (for India location).
Healthcare & life assurance (for UK location).
Comprehensive group medical cover (for India location).
Progressive maternity and paternity pay.
Work with a great team.
Travel opportunities.
Work with leading international finance companies.
First-class training package.
Excellent career progression opportunities.
Placement Software Engineer
Thales UK Limited
Belfast
Remote or hybrid
Graduate
Private salary
RECENTLY POSTED
c++
csharp
c
Location: Belfast, United KingdomThales people architect solutions that are relied upon to deliver operational advantage at every decisive moment throughout the mission. Defence and armed forces customers rely on us to deliver the full range of defensive systems for land, sea, and air. From early warning, to threat neutralisation, our platforms cover all levels from very short-range systems, to extended protection across the entire battle-space including Airspace Mobility Solutions, Vehicles and Tactical Systems and Missile Defence, Optronics, and Radar.Together we offer fantastic opportunities for committed employees to learn and develop their career with us. At Thales UK, we research, develop, and supply technology and services that impact the lives of millions of people each day to make life better, and keep us safer. We innovate across the major industries of Aerospace, Defence, Security and Space. Your health and well-being matters to us and thats why we offer you the flexibility to do whats important to you; whether thats part time hours, job sharing, home working, or the ability to flex your start and finish times. Where possible, we support a working pattern that suits your lifestyle and helps you reach your ambitions.Software Placement EngineerKey responsibilities
Design and coding of software
Software requirements analysis and requirements management Software test planning and execution Conducting all aspects of the software development process in accordance with company processes and standardsSkills, qualifications and experienceEssential
A minimum of a BSc/BEng (Hons) degree in a subject with a significant computing content e.g. Computer Science, Software Engineering, Games Development, Combined Electronics and Computing
Appreciation of software requirements analysis, specification & design Understanding of the principles and levels of software testing Knowledge of software development lifecycles and methodologies
Practical experience of programming in a high level language (C, C++, C#)
Practical experience in a number of stages of the software engineering lifecycle Understanding of data communications (e.g. 1553, RS422) and networking Knowledge of Agile development methodologies Understanding of software configuration control Knowledge of real-time operating systems Knowledge of UML Experience of working as a member of a software development teamPlease note that GDP activities take place during the working week but may require the investment of some personal time for travel and follow up activities. You may have the opportunity to travel to Thales and non-Thales sites throughout the UK when participating in Graduate Development Programme activities.Connect with Fiona Tal, Talent Acquisition Partner #LI-FT1 who is eager to explore together with you this exciting opportunity.This role will require SC Clearance. It would be advantageous if currently held, however, if not currently held, it is a requirement that the successful applicant will undergo, achieve, and maintain SC Clearance. Please visit the UKSV website for further guidance.To be eligible for full SC, you generally need to have resided in the UK for the last 5 years. In some circumstances, a minimum of 3 years residence in the UK over the last 5 years may be accepted, with additional overseas checks.In line with Thales’ Baseline Security requirements, candidates will be asked to provide evidence of identity, eligibility to work in the UK and employment and/or education history for up to three years. Some vacancies may require full Security Clearance which can require further evidence to be provided. For further details of the evidence required to apply for Baseline and Security Clearance please refer to the Defence Business Services National Security Vetting (DBS NSV) Agency.At Thales we provide CAREERS and not only jobs. With Thales employing 80,000 employees in 68 countries our mobility policy enables thousands of employees each year to develop their careers at home and abroad, in their existing areas of expertise or by branching out into new fields. Together we believe that embracing flexibility is a smarter way of working.Thales UK is committed to providing an inclusive and barrier-free recruitment process. We will provide reasonable adjustments and support to ensure neuro-diverse applicants or those with a disability or long-term condition can be their best during the recruitment process. To request an adjustment, if you need this job advert in an alternative format or if you have any questions about the recruitment process, please contact Resourcing Ops for mid to senior roles, or the Early Careers Team for graduate and apprentice roles.Great journeys start here, apply now!
Page 1 of 1

Frequently asked questions

What types of Backend Engineer jobs are available in Belfast?
In Belfast, you can find a variety of Backend Engineer roles including positions focused on Java, Python, .NET, Node.js, and Ruby on Rails. These jobs range from junior to senior levels across industries like fintech, healthcare, and tech startups.
What skills are employers looking for in Backend Engineers in Belfast?
Employers typically seek strong proficiency in server-side languages such as Java, Python, or C#, experience with databases like PostgreSQL or MongoDB, knowledge of API development, and familiarity with cloud platforms like AWS or Azure.
Are remote or hybrid Backend Engineer roles available in Belfast?
Yes, many companies in Belfast offer flexible working arrangements including remote and hybrid roles to attract top Backend Engineering talent.
What is the average salary for a Backend Engineer in Belfast?
The average salary for a Backend Engineer in Belfast ranges from £35,000 to £60,000 annually, depending on experience, skills, and the employer.
How can I apply for Backend Engineer jobs in Belfast on Haystack?
Simply create an account on Haystack, upload your CV, and use our search filters to find Backend Engineer roles in Belfast. You can then apply directly through our platform or save jobs to apply later.